Problem - Import DWG to Inventor

I,

 

Please, i need importa dwg to inventor for create a solid.

The problem is when a import the file, in the "layers and objects import options" , inventor don't show me some layers present in the dwg.

 

It is a problem?? or i need configurate anything???

I know I had this issue, and I tried several things, I just don't recall what worked.

Some things to try:

 

  • If running on Windows 7, close Inventor, and then restart it by rightclicking the shortcut and picking "run as administrator"
  • go to the tools tab and click the Add Ins button and make sure the DWG translator is loaded

Hi

Have uninstall before

uninstall all dwg trueview release before fresh install you can download it

http://usa.autodesk.com/adsk/servlet/pc/index?id=6703438&siteID=123112

i've seen this issue before and the problem is dwg trueview corrupted.
